Rules For Handling Water Damage
Water gives life, however water invasion on some parts where it's not expected to be can result in damages as well as hassle. If the water seeps into your framework, it can peel away the surface and also erode the material's foundation. Mold and mildew and mold likewise prosper in a wet environment, which can be unsafe for your and your household's wellness. Furthermore, residences with water damages smell musty and old.

Water can come from numerous sources like typhoons, floodings, burst pipelines, leakages, and drain concerns. If you have water damage, it's much better to have a functioning expertise of security precautions. Right here are a couple of guidelines on exactly how to manage water damage.

Do Prioritize House Insurance Coverage Coverage



Seasonal water damage can come from floodings, seasonal rains, and also wind. There is also an occurrence of a sudden flood, whether it originated from a damaged pipeline that all of a sudden breaks right into your house. To safeguard your residence, obtain home insurance policy that covers both disasters such as all-natural tragedies, and also emergency situations like broken plumbing.

Do Not Fail To Remember to Shut Off Utilities



When catastrophe strikes and you remain in a flood-prone area, shut off the main electric circuit. Shutting off the power prevents
electric shocks when water comes in as water works as a conductor. Don't neglect to turn off the main water line valve as a means to prevent more damages.
If the floodwaters are obtaining high, maintain your furniture secure as they can move as well as cause additional damages.

Do Keep Proactive as well as Heed Weather Informs



If you live in a location plagued by floodings, remain ready and also positive at all times. Listen to the news and also discharge cautions if you live near a body of water like a lake, river, or creek .

Do Not Overlook the Roofing System



Prior to the weather condition turns frightful and for the even worse, do a roof covering assessment. A far better habit is to have an annual roof assessment to minimize complex issues and future issues. An excellent roof covering without any openings as well as leakages can be a great guard against a tool and the rainfall to stay clear of rainfall damage. Your roofing professional must deal with the damaged seamless gutters or any other indications of damage or weakening. An examination will certainly prevent water from moving down your wall surfaces and saturating your ceiling.

Do Take Note Of Tiny Leaks



A ruptured pipe doesn't take place in a vacuum or over night. There are red flags that can draw your focus and show to you some weakened pipes in your house. Signs of red flags in your pipelines include gurgling paint, peeling wallpaper, water streaks, water spots, or trickling sounds behind the walls. There are indications that the pipeline will certainly break. Do not wait for an escalation if you see these indicators. Fixing as well as examine your plumbing repaired prior to it leads to huge damage to your residence, finances, and also an individual headache.

Do Not Panic in Case of a Ruptured Pipe



Keeping your presence of mind is important in a time of dilemma. Due to the fact that it will certainly stifle you from acting fast, panicking will just worsen the issue. Panic will also provide you additional stress. When it comes to water damage, timing is vital. The longer you wait, the more damage you can anticipate and the most awful the results can be. If a pipeline bursts in your house, promptly turned off your major water valve to remove the source and also stop even more damage. Disconnect all electrical outlets in the area or shut off the breaker for that part of your home. Ultimately, call a credible water damages restoration specialist for support.

Water Damage Do and Don'ts


Water damage at your home or commercial property is a serious problem. You will need assistance from a professional plumber and a water damage restoration agency to get things back in order. While you are waiting for help to arrive, however, there are some things you should do to make the situation better. Likewise, there are things you absolutely shoud not do because they will only make things worse.




DO these things to improve your situation


Get some ventilation going. Open up your doors, your windows, your cabinets – everything. Don’t let anything remain closed. Your aim here is to expose as much surface area to air as possible in order to quicken the drying out process. Use fans if you have them, but only if they’re plugged into a part of the house that’s not currently underwater.


Remove as much standing water as you can. Do this by using mops, sponges and clean white towels. However, it’s important that you don’t push or wipe the water. Simply use blotting motions to soak it up. Wiping or pushing could result in the water getting pushed deeper into your home or carpeting and increasing your problem.


Turn off the power to the soaked areas. You will want to remove the danger of electrocution from the water-logged area to do some cleaning and to help the plumber and the restoration agents do their work.



Move any furniture and belongings from the affected room to a safe and dry area. Taking your possessions to a dry place will make it easier to decide which need restoring and repair. It will also prevent your belongings from being exposed to further moisture.


DON’T do any of these things for any reason


Don’t use your vacuum cleaner to suck up the water. This will not only get you electrocuted, but will also severely damage your vacuum cleaner. Use manual means of water removal, like with mops and pails.



Don’t use newspaper to soak up the water. The ink they use for newsprint runs and transfers very easily, which could then stain carpet and tile with hard-to-remove stains.



Don’t disturb mold. This is especially true if you spot a severe growth. Leave the mold remediation efforts to the professionals. Attempting to clean it yourself could mean exposing yourself to the harmful health effects of mold. Worse, you could inadvertently spread it to other areas of the house.



Don’t turn on your HVAC system until given approval from the restoration agency. Turning your HVAC system on before everything has been cleaned could spread moisture and mold all over the house.
